About 4-[4,6-bis(4-phenylphenyl)-1,3,5-triazin-2-yl]-11-(4-phenylphenyl)-[1]benzofuro[3,2-b]carbazole

4-[4,6-bis(4-phenylphenyl)-1,3,5-triazin-2-yl]-11-(4-phenylphenyl)-[1]benzofuro[3,2-b]carbazole (PubChem CID 163452922) has the molecular formula C57H36N4O and a molecular weight of 792.94 g/mol. Its IUPAC name is 4-[4,6-bis(4-phenylphenyl)-1,3,5-triazin-2-yl]-11-(4-phenylphenyl)-[1]benzofuro[3,2-b]carbazole.
